The disclosure relates to security devices and more particularly pertains to a new security device for recording surveillance footage of an area surrounding a vehicle and to facilitate remote communication between a driver of the vehicle and an individual near the vehicle. The device includes a plurality of camera units, a recording unit, a personal electronic device and a data sensor. The camera units are positioned at strategic locations around the vehicle and the camera units are in communication with the recording unit. The personal electronic device is in communication with the data sensor and the data sensor is in communication with an engine control module of the vehicle to facilitate the driver to monitor fault codes generated by the engine control module.
The prior art relates to security devices including a variety of vehicle surveillance devices that each includes a plurality of digital cameras disposed at various locations on a vehicle. The prior art discloses a variety of vehicle security devices that includes a plurality of video cameras disposed on a vehicle and a personal electronic device that is in remote communication with the video cameras. In no instance does the prior art disclose a security device that includes video cameras, a personal electronic device a data sensor that is in communication with an engine control module of a vehicle.

Each of the camera units 20 comprises a camera housing 22 that has a forward wall 24. The camera housing 22 is mounted to the vehicle 12 such that the forward wall 24 is directed in a strategic direction with respect to the vehicle 12. Each of the camera units 20 includes a digital camera 26 that is integrated into the camera housing 22, and the digital camera 26 includes a lens 28 that is integrated into the forward wall 24 to capture imagery related to the direction the forward wall 24 of the camera housing 22 is facing. Each of the camera units 20 includes a camera control circuit 30 that is integrated into the camera housing 22 and the digital camera 26 is electrically coupled to the camera control circuit 30. Moreover the camera control circuit 30 is electrically coupled to a power source 29 comprising an electrical system 31 of the vehicle 12.
Each of the camera units 20 includes a speaker 32 that is integrated into the camera housing 22 to emit audible sounds outwardly from the camera housing 22, and the speaker 32 is electrically coupled to the camera control circuit 30. Each of the camera units 20 includes a microphone 34 that is integrated into the camera housing 22 to capture audible sounds adjacent to the camera housing 22, and the microphone 34 is electrically coupled to the camera control circuit 30. Each of the camera units 20 includes a communication unit 36 that is integrated into the camera housing 22. The communication unit 36 is electrically coupled to the camera control circuit 30 and the communication unit 36 broadcasts a communication signal comprising audio captured by the microphone 34 and video captured by the digital camera 26. The plurality of camera units 20 includes a 360.0 degree camera 38 that includes a fish eye lens 40 to facilitate a 360.0 degree viewing angle. The 360.0 degree camera 38 may be positioned on within the cabin 42 of the vehicle 12 such that the 360.0 degree camera 38 can record video footage of the entirety of the cabin 42 of the vehicle 12.
A recording unit 44 is provided and the recording unit 44 is positioned within the vehicle 12. The recording unit 44 is in electrical communication with each of the camera units 20 thereby facilitating the recording unit 44 to record video footage captured by the camera units 20. The recording unit 44 comprises a recorder housing 46 that is positioned in a trunk 48 of the vehicle 12 such that the recorder housing 46 is secured from unauthorized access. The recording unit 44 includes a recorder control circuit 50 that is integrated into the recorder housing 46 and the recorder control circuit 50 is in electrical communication with the communication unit 36 in each of the camera units 20.
The recording unit 44 includes an electronic memory 52 that is positioned within the recorder housing 46 and the electronic memory 52 is electrically coupled to the recorder control circuit 50. The electronic memory 52 receives video footage captured by the digital camera 26 in each of the camera units 20 and the electronic memory 52 receives audio captured by the microphone 34 in each of the camera units 20.
The recording unit 44 includes a recorder transceiver 54 that is integrated into the recorder housing 46 and the recorder transceiver 54 is electrically coupled to the recorder control circuit 50. The recorder transceiver 54 may comprise a radio frequency transceiver or the like which has an operational range of at least 50.0 feet. The recording unit 44 includes a power supply 56 that is integrated into the recorder housing 46, the power supply 56 is electrically coupled to the recording control circuit and the power supply 56 comprises a rechargeable battery. The power supply 56 is in electrical communication with the communication unit 36 in each of the camera units 20 for supplying back up electrical power to each of the camera units 20 when the electrical system 31 of the vehicle 12 experiences a failure. A solar panel 58 is positionable on the vehicle 12 such that the solar panel 58 is configured to be exposed to sunlight. Furthermore, the solar panel 58 is electrically coupled to the power supply 56 in the recording unit 44 for charging the power supply 56 in the recording unit 44.

A personal electronic device 66 is provided and the personal electronic device 66 is positioned within the vehicle 12 to be accessible to a driver of the vehicle 12. The personal electronic device 66 includes a receiver 68 and a touch screen display 70. The receiver 68 is in wireless communication with the recorder transceiver 54 in the recording unit 44 such that the personal electronic device 66 is in communication with the speaker 32, the digital camera 26 and the microphone 34 in each of the camera units 20. The personal electronic device 66 has a data port 72 and the personal electronic device 66 may comprise a tablet, a smart phone or any other type of electronic device that has wireless communication capabilities and a touch screen display.
A data sensor 74 is provided which is placed in electrical communication with an engine computer module 76 of the vehicle 12 thereby facilitating the data sensor 74 to receive diagnostic data from the engine computer module 76. The data sensor 74 is in communication with the personal electronic device 66 to facilitate the driver of the vehicle 12 to view the diagnostic data. Moreover, the data sensor 74 has an input port 78 and an output port 80, and the input port 78 is matable to an on-board diagnostic port 82 of the vehicle 12. The data sensor 74 may comprise an electronic on-board diagnostic device that complies with OBD 2 protocols. A data cable 84 is provided that has a first end 86 and a second end 88; a first plug 90 is electrically coupled to the first end 86 and a second plug 92 is electrically coupled to the second end 88. The first plug 90 is matable to the output port 80 on the data sensor 74. The second plug 92 is matable to the data port 72 on the personal electronic device 66.
In use, each of the camera units 20 captures video footage of the immediate area around the vehicle 12 for security purposes. Additionally, the speaker 32 and the microphone 34 in each of the camera units 20 facilitate the driver to remotely communicate with an individual that is near the vehicle 12. The recording unit 44 continually records the video footage and the audio footage captured by each of the camera units 20 for subsequent analysis by law enforcement, or other agency, in the event of theft or vandalism of the vehicle 12. Additionally, the personal electronic device 66 facilitates the driver to view any diagnostic data that is received from the data sensor 74 for monitoring fault codes that are generated by the engine control module 76. Moreover, the driver can monitor the vehicle when service is being performed on the vehicle at a service station, such as a mechanic's shop or a vehicle dealer, thereby facilitating the driver to ensure that service is performed properly. The personal electronic device may be wireless connected to the internet to facilitate video footage captured by the camera devices to be posted to social media sites, for example, or other hosting services on the internet.
